The primary characteristic of plastered surfaces is that they be flat and smooth, forming a level base for other materials to be applied over them. It's quite easy to fill and sand down any negligible blemishes and cracks, however it's hard to hide inherently uneven surfaces. A poorly plastered surface can lead to severe issues with the installation of kitchen units, kitchen or bathroom tiling, the painting of ceilings and walls and the fitting of architraves.

Plasterer in Tring

You should anticipate nothing less than the perfect finish directly from the trowel. A plastered ceiling or wall should never need to be sanded down to get a decent finish, it should only need a brief rub with fine sandpaper before it is decorated. You might realistically anticipate some areas that need a little attention with sandpaper, but not to any great degree. You should be extremely suspicious if you see the electric sanding machines being plugged in.

Pebble Dashing Tring: A product which is regularly used to protect and spruce up the external walls of properties, pebbledash is not a favourite with everyone in Tring. Plasterers will usually do this sort of work for you, though there are pebble dash specialists available.

Pebble dash usually consists of 2 layers of a base coat made from sand and lime onto which small gravel or pebbles are pressed to give both new and renovated buildings a decorative, robust and maintenance free surface finish. Decorative Plastering Tring: Plastering is by no means a modern day invention and was being done by the ancient Greeks, Egyptians and Romans countless years ago. In those days, they'd have used blends of mud and clay. In thirteenth Century London, a form of plaster was applied to the internal walls of houses and shops to help stop fires from spreading. As you will witness whenever you go to visit buildings from this time period, decorative gypsum or plaster of Paris features and mouldings were widely used in Georgian and Victorian times. In today's times, specialized plasterers can create stunning decorative plaster effects using age-old techniques coupled with modern materials. This can take countless forms and will include the application of cornice finishes, dentils, ceiling roses, corbels, niches, brackets and coving.

Rendering is the procedure whereby a mixture of cement, lime, sand and water is put on to walls (both interior and exterior), to obtain a smooth or textured surface finish, with a technique that is quite similar to plastering. A popular technique all over Southern Europe, rendering is really prevalent in the Mediterranean countries, notably in Spain, Greece and Italy. A rendered surface is waterproof and has some fire resisting properties, though it is largely used for cosmetic purposes. While of course it is possible to paint a rendered wall, an even better alternative is to colour the render itself, giving a more durable, long lasting finish.

Many plasterers in Tring also offer a floor screeding service, where a smooth, level floor surface is created by the use of a cement and sand mix. The application of screed is usually carried out on top of a previously prepared concrete sub-floor to take on the final floor finish, to be left as a wearing floor surface or to cover underfloor heating pipes. A properly laid screed can significantly prolong the life of the complete floor and positively affect its durability, quality and finish. Hand mixing screed should only be used for smaller areas, and preferably a screed pump should be used to quickly ensure an even, smooth mix of cement, sand and water and to pump this fine mix directly to its exact location, avoiding the use of paraphernalia like wheelbarrows and such like. Amongst the many different types of floor screed are: fast drying screed, traditional screed, bonded screed, free-flowing screed, unbonded screed, structural screed and floor levelling compound.

There are both advanced and beginner plastering courses offered in either NVQ and City and Guilds. Beginner plastering courses (Level One) cover skills like installing sheet materials, readying background surfaces, putting on floating coats, putting on set coats (walls), mixing up plaster components and putting on scratch coats (to walls). Intermediate and advanced (Level Two courses) tackle stuff like dry lining, reverse moulds for fibrous plasterwork, cement and sand screeding, fibrous plastering and plastering to exterior backgrounds. A plasterer in Tring is a certified craftsman who works exclusively with plaster, spreading a smooth layer of plaster over a previously rough and unglazed surface. Plastering has existed for hundreds of years and has been a widely employed building finishing and repair process for thousands more. In modern society, plaster is used to generate an even, smooth surface on the interior walls of domestic and commercial premises. Plaster is on occasion used to make decorative and elaborate mouldings and cornices which can be employed for enhancing and embellishing the internal ceilings and walls of rooms. Plastering also plays a vital role in many home renovation projects in Tring, and can be used in the finishing of garages, extensions, porches, attic conversions and more.
